Abstract

The perovskite-type oxides strontium-substituted lanthanum nickelate (LSNO) were prepared by a coprecipitation method in the present of octanoic acid as surfactant. The phase composition, morphology,lattice parameters and size of nanoparticles in these materials were characterized through Fourier transform infrared spectroscopy (FT-IR), X-ray diffraction (XRD), scanning electron microscopy (SEM) and energy dispersive X-ray (EDX) on the resultant powders at room temperature. This method produced oxides withnanoparticles following the orthorhombically distorted crystal structure. The LSNO were synthesized in homogeneous nanosize particles of about 53 nm.
